Fartown man forfeits his pain-relieving cannabis

A 56-YEAR-OLD man found with cannabis on him claimed he needed it for his arthritis.

Tyrone Liburd, of Leonard Street, Fartown, was found with five bags of cannabis worth £25 and cannabis leaf.

Liburd claimed he boiled the leaf to make tea and smoked cannabis joints to help ease the pain of his arthritis. His defending solicitor Mrs Sonia Kidd said: “There are organisations out there that will prescribe cannabis to alleviate pain but unfortunately Mr Liburd was not signed up to one of these at the time.” He was given a 12 month conditional discharge and ordered to forfeit the cannabis.
